AllenLowe Posted May 13, 2010 Report Share Posted May 13, 2010 this seems to have evaporated over at the musicians forum, probably something I did wrong, so I'll re-post here - I'm nearly done with a 2CD project of personal approaches to the blues (supposed to come out on Music and Arts, I don't know when) - With Matt Shipp, Roswell Rudd, my Portland band (Jessie Hatula, Jake Millet and Ray Suhy, bass, electronic drums, and guitar) - and scheduled to record with Marc Ribot at the end of June and hope to insert 2 or 3 additional things as well. I'm very happy with this (best thing I've done since New Tango) and will, within a week or so, have it essentially edited and sequenced (will probably put together a little preview CDR for distribution at that point).
